Deve
226c2bbed5
Merge branch 'master' into unbundle-glew2
2018-01-13 00:13:45 +01:00
Deve
2f7d7b677d
Don't fail to start if glx display in glew is not available.
...
It should be safe, because we check if display is available in irrlicht device anyway.
2018-01-13 00:06:37 +01:00
Deve
f220bb14f4
More improvements in wayland device
2018-01-12 22:31:21 +01:00
Benau
bb0cf72635
Add required code and color selector for rainbow karts
2018-01-13 00:38:46 +08:00
Benau
68e8da2353
Remove all unused shaders
2018-01-12 19:10:55 +08:00
Benau
b1f1afb9c5
Use SSE2 in windows build for faster libsquish
2018-01-12 17:47:18 +08:00
Benau
e5fff9e65a
Reallocate the vertices vector for dynamic draw call when resize
2018-01-12 17:18:49 +08:00
Benau
feb1667acc
Precompute srgb to linear values to array
2018-01-12 13:58:49 +08:00
Benau
6071d2f983
Remove all unused / unstable opengl-related code
2018-01-12 13:04:40 +08:00
Benau
9ccb34c2a1
Adjust graphics presets for SP
2018-01-12 12:03:31 +08:00
Deve
6f4c1f41da
More work with xdg shell
2018-01-11 19:03:01 +01:00
Benau
7f3722d90b
Make supports SP checking global
2018-01-12 01:28:13 +08:00
Benau
4252895d8b
Remove old unused glsl code
2018-01-12 01:18:07 +08:00
Benau
49568f3fd9
Auto fallback to legacy pipeline if not supports all functions required by SP
2018-01-11 15:55:53 +08:00
Benau
26a481e478
Allow using system libsquish
2018-01-11 14:40:33 +08:00
Benau
7859a00967
Remove unused mesh code
2018-01-11 13:38:08 +08:00
Benau
68ceceb6e3
Remove unused texture code
2018-01-11 12:47:02 +08:00
Benau
3374ec66e3
Better memory management for vertex buffers
2018-01-11 11:30:55 +08:00
auria.mg
de8298f734
Try to fix #3089
2018-01-10 18:48:18 -05:00
Deve
55ea7625b3
Create xkb context before registry listener is created
2018-01-10 22:05:27 +01:00
Deve
4f9b46b20c
More work with xdg_shell
2018-01-10 21:31:54 +01:00
Benau
4823c46ad9
Preload the container id of materials
2018-01-10 13:10:12 +08:00
Benau
f4fb2cb41c
Fix no graphics and server only run
2018-01-10 11:35:02 +08:00
Deve
74b071494c
Some work on xdg shell support
2018-01-09 23:41:34 +01:00
Deve
62fe84ecc7
Fixed server-only build
2018-01-09 20:35:33 +01:00
Deve
b17920cf4c
Use server-side decorations for KDE wayland for now
2018-01-08 23:08:23 +01:00
Deve
f7654d3867
Fixed a crash with disabled repeating keys on wayland
2018-01-08 21:12:50 +01:00
Benau
54c7914cb5
Update graphical restrictions
...
Mesa 17.4 will use the correct normalization forumla
Disable GLSL on intel HD2000 / HD3000 due to broken opengl 3.3 support
2018-01-08 15:55:28 +08:00
Benau
57fad498f8
Fix traffic light when changing resolution
2018-01-08 14:31:47 +08:00
Benau
1604ca1daa
Use 2018 header for SP
2018-01-08 09:31:15 +08:00
Benau
aa9dce1672
Add texture compression cache
2018-01-08 09:28:11 +08:00
auria.mg
e3f3f7d291
Fix compilation on travis
2018-01-07 19:33:05 -05:00
auria.mg
6a21ca75fb
Improve text legibility
2018-01-07 19:09:42 -05:00
auria.mg
196117c41e
Bugfix when loading saved GP, but the GP has changed
2018-01-07 18:47:16 -05:00
auria.mg
3c591bcf39
Tweak text color to improve legibility
2018-01-07 18:47:01 -05:00
auria.mg
246d010895
Fix compilation
2018-01-07 18:31:37 -05:00
Deve
5af835505c
Don't send too many useless events on touch move
2018-01-07 23:49:39 +01:00
Deve
51e1153cc9
Fixed unsafe printf
2018-01-07 21:33:43 +01:00
Deve
88897cae1d
Enable wayland for testing.
...
It's not 100% ready yet, but some testing won't hurt.
It's possible to switch between wayland/x11 using
export IRR_DEVICE_TYPE=x11
or
export IRR_DEVICE_TYPE=wayland
so that x11 device can be forced in wayland session.
2018-01-07 21:23:21 +01:00
Deve
92f7caf696
Fixed cygwin warning
2018-01-07 21:15:08 +01:00
Deve
9afbf9a772
Don't return fatal error if wayland libraries are not found
2018-01-07 21:11:37 +01:00
Benau
76788d7dd8
Fix GLES
2018-01-07 15:44:57 +08:00
Benau
262337bc13
Fix some leaking when switching resolution
2018-01-07 14:58:32 +08:00
Deve
6ce1573cfd
Some cleanup
2018-01-07 02:22:58 +01:00
Deve
b0afa6ab3d
Add srgb attrib in egl only if requested
2018-01-07 02:22:58 +01:00
Deve
f6111d04fd
Use explicit display type in egl if possible.
2018-01-07 02:22:58 +01:00
Benau
157faaf616
Fix tracks with no skybox
2018-01-06 15:35:35 +08:00
Benau
0633099662
Add a quick fallback tangent computation
2018-01-06 12:47:22 +08:00
Benau
5293a0dbef
Add b3d loader for SP
2018-01-06 12:07:22 +08:00
Corentin Pazdera
201f8eca59
Add a github issue template to the project ( #3071 )
2018-01-05 20:10:16 -05:00